Rivers United endured a disappointing evening in Maputo as they fell 1–0 to Mozambique’s Black Bulls in the first leg of their CAF Confederation Cup second preliminary round clash on Saturday. Both sides created promising chances in the first half but failed to convert, keeping the scoreline goalless at the break. However, the hosts found the breakthrough five minutes after the restart, with Moctar Diallo striking home the decisive goal. By Olukayode Olumuyiwa. Nottingham Forest have dismissed head coach Ange Postecoglou following a damaging 3-0 home defeat to Chelsea this afternoon. The club confirmed the decision to relieve Postecoglou of his duties in the immediate aftermath of the loss, which leaves Forest hovering just above the relegation zone. The Australian manager’s tenure at the City Ground lasted a mere 39 days and just eight games across all competitions, making it the shortest managerial spell in Premier League history. The Nigeria Football Federation (NFF) has officially confirmed the cancellation of the Super Eagles’ scheduled international friendlies against Venezuela and Colombia in the USA this November. This strategic decision underscores the federation’s commitment to maximizing the team’s focus on the crucial 2026 FIFA World Cup playoffs in Morocco. In a unanimous closed-door meeting at the Sunday Dankaro House, NFF officials prioritized the playoffs following the Super Eagles’ qualification.
